Employment to population ratio, ages 15-24, total (%) in Niger
Niger: Employment to population ratio, ages 15-24, total (%) was 71.2% in 2022. ▲ Rising
Employment to population ratio, ages 15-24, total (%) in Niger, 2001–2022
Source: Labour Force Statistics database (LFS), International Labour Organization (ILO).
Analysis
The most recent figure for employment to population ratio, ages 15-24, total (%) in Niger is 71.2%, measured in 2022. That is the highest value across all 7 years on record.
The figure is up 18.5% on the previous year and up 146.3% over ten years.
Over the whole period, employment to population ratio, ages 15-24, total (%) in Niger peaked at 71.2% in 2022 and was at its lowest, 11.6%, in 2017.
That places Niger 3rd out of 155 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the top 10%.
Employment to population ratio, ages 15-24, total (%) in Niger,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2001 | 52.2% | — |
| 2011 | 70.6% | +35.4% |
| 2012 | 28.9% | -59.1% |
| 2014 | 61.7% | +113.3% |
| 2017 | 11.6% | -81.2% |
| 2019 | 60.1% | +417.4% |
| 2022 | 71.2% | +18.5% |
